隐藏Excel数据库打开方法揭秘,如何快速访问隐藏数据?
在Excel中,数据库通常以隐藏工作表、受保护的区域或嵌入的数据链接(如外部SQL连接)形式存在。要打开隐藏的Excel数据库,可以通过以下3种核心方法:1、显示和解锁隐藏工作表;2、利用VBA宏查看和导出数据;3、分析并还原连接的外部数据源。 其中,“显示和解锁隐藏工作表”是最直观且常用的方式,适用于大部分因权限或误操作被隐藏的数据。具体做法是在“开始“菜单的“格式”选项中选择“取消隐藏”,若遇到受保护情况,则需先移除密码或权限限制。除此之外,利用VBA脚本自动遍历所有工作表,或通过Excel的数据菜单重新连接外部源,也能高效还原数据库内容。
《如何打开隐藏excel中的数据库》
一、EXCEL中数据库的常见隐藏方式及原理
在实际办公场景中,Excel作为轻量级数据库使用时,常见的数据“隐藏”手段主要有以下几种:
| 隐藏方式 | 实现方法 | 应用场景 |
|---|---|---|
| 隐藏工作表 | 右键标签页,选择“隐藏”,或VBA设置.Visible=False | 数据隔离、权限控制 |
| 工作表加密保护 | 设置密码保护结构/内容 | 防止篡改、泄露 |
| 单元格字体变色 | 字体颜色与背景色一致 | 简单掩盖重要内容 |
| 外部数据连接 | 通过Power Query/SQL等链接外部数据库 | 动态获取数据,但本地难直接查看 |
| VBA宏存储 | 通过VBA脚本将数据写入变量/对象而非可见单元格 | 自动化处理与防止直接暴露 |
这些方式各有优劣,但均可能导致用户在常规浏览下无法直接获取或编辑全部数据。
二、显示和解锁 Excel 隐藏工作表的步骤
针对最典型也是最易恢复的数据隐藏——即“工作表被隐藏”的情况,可按如下步骤操作:
- 取消普通隐藏工作表
- 打开Excel文件;
- 在底部标签栏空白处右键点击,选择“取消隐藏”;
- 在弹出的对话框中选择目标工作表并确定,即可恢复显示。
- 解除受保护工作簿/工作表
- 若发现按钮不可用,多为设置了保护;
- 点击“审阅”-“撤销保护”,输入密码(如设有)后即可操作。
- 彻底取消VeryHidden属性(高级)
- 按Alt+F11进入VBA编辑器;
- 在左侧项目窗口展开目标文件,各Sheet对象右击查看属性(F4);
- 将Visible属性从xlSheetVeryHidden改为xlSheetVisible;
- 返回Excel即可看到所有被特殊方式深度隐藏的Sheet。
这样,无需第三方工具,即可找回绝大多数被故意或误操作所掩盖的数据区域。
三、使用 VBA 宏批量查找与导出全部隐含数据
对于大量未知名称或多重深度嵌套的“VeryHidden”及其他特殊处理,可以借助如下VBA脚本一键批量恢复:
Sub UnhideAllSheets()Dim ws As WorksheetFor Each ws In ThisWorkbook.Worksheetsws.Visible = xlSheetVisibleNext wsEnd Sub执行方法如下:
- 按Alt+F11进入VBA界面,新建模块,将上述代码粘贴进去;
- F5运行即可自动解除所有已知及未知方式被屏蔽的Sheet标签。
此外,还可以编写代码遍历所有名称定义区域和对象变量,将其内容导出到新的可用页面,实现更彻底的数据清理与备份。
四、分析并还原 EXCEL 文件中的外部数据库连接数据
如果发现重要信息无法通过上述步骤复现,有可能是采用了动态外部链接。此时应采用如下流程:
- 点击“数据”-“查询和连接”面板,检查当前是否有从SQL Server/MySQL等外部库同步过来的Query。
- 查看公式栏是否存在如
=ODBCQUERY(...)等调用痕迹。 - 若有权限,可在对应查询上点右键选“刷新”、“编辑”,追溯其来源及参数设置。
- 利用Power Query工具对接同样源头,将完整结果集拉取至新Sheet进行分析汇总。
这种方式适用于企业级报表、中大型管理系统自动生成的EXCEL文件,还原精度较高,但需注意网络环境与授权安全性问题。
五、防护措施与风险提示:确保数据安全合规还原
操作过程中切记:
- 不随意传播带有敏感信息的解密/破解脚本,以免违反公司政策或相关法规;
- 恢复前备份源文件,以防误操作导致不可逆损失;
- 涉及密码破解等行为仅限于合法授权情况下实施,否则可能承担法律风险;
建议IT管理员定期排查业务关键EXCEL文档中的隐蔽存储区,并规范管理措施,实现良好的信息安全闭环管理。
六、高效实现低代码在线业务管理:简道云平台推荐
对于频繁需要结构化存储和灵活提取业务数据场景,更推荐采用专业在线零代码开发平台——简道云。该平台无需编程基础,即可快速搭建自定义业务系统,实现智能审批、多维报表、权限分级等功能,有效替代传统EXCEL手工维护模式,提升效率并降低人为失误概率。目前广泛应用于企业采购、人事考勤、客户关系等众多领域,是数字化转型的重要抓手之一。
简道云主要优势包括:
- 拖拽式设计,自由组合字段逻辑
- 强大的流程引擎支持复杂业务流转
- 多端协同访问,无需安装客户端
- 数据安全合规存储,高效备份
企业既能避免重复造轮子,也大幅减少IT运维压力,是现代企业数字管理升级首选方案之一!
总结与建议
综上所述,要打开并还原Excel中的隐含数据库信息,应根据实际情况优先尝试普通显示功能,再配合VBA宏批量处理,以及针对外部链接问题进行专项修复。同时注意合法合规操作,并做好充分备份。如需更高效、更安全、更智能的数据管理体验,可考虑迁移至如简道云这样的零代码开发平台,实现全流程自动化升级!
进一步建议:务必根据自身需求选择合适工具和策略,加强人员培训,并定期评估信息资产风险。此外,还可以免费试用100+企业管理系统在线模板,无需下载,一键安装体验:https://s.fanruan.com/l0cac
精品问答:
如何在Excel中快速找到并打开隐藏的数据库?
我经常接收到含有隐藏数据的Excel文件,但不清楚如何快速定位和打开这些隐藏的数据库内容。有没有简便有效的方法可以帮助我快速找到并访问隐藏的数据?
要快速找到并打开隐藏的Excel数据库,可以按照以下步骤操作:
- 使用“查找和选择”功能:点击“开始”菜单中的“查找和选择”,选择“定位条件”,勾选“可见单元格”,排除隐藏内容。
- 查看隐藏工作表:右键任意工作表标签,选择“取消隐藏”,查看是否有被隐藏的工作表,通常数据库会存放在这些表中。
- 利用VBA宏自动列出所有隐藏工作表,实现快速访问。
案例说明:某财务部门通过VBA脚本自动列出所有隐藏表,大幅提升了数据审核效率。根据统计,使用VBA方法能节省30%以上的查找时间。
Excel中隐藏的数据结构是什么样的?如何理解这些数据库格式?
我知道Excel中可能存在各种格式的数据库,但不太明白它们具体是什么样的数据结构,如何识别和理解这些不同类型的隐藏数据库呢?
Excel中的隐藏数据库通常以以下几种形式存在:
| 数据类型 | 特征描述 | 示例用途 |
|---|---|---|
| 隐藏行/列 | 行或列被设置为‘隐藏’,但数据依然存在 | 临时过滤或保留辅助信息 |
| 隐藏工作表 | 整个工作表被设置为‘隐藏’状态 | 存储历史数据或敏感信息 |
| Excel 表格(Table) | 标准化的数据区域,有筛选排序功能 | 数据分析与报表生成 |
理解这些结构有助于准确定位和提取所需数据。例如,识别到是‘隐藏工作表’后,可以通过取消隐藏或VBA脚本访问其内容。
有哪些技术手段可以帮助打开Excel中深度加密或高级保护下的数据库?
我遇到过加密保护较强、密码复杂且层级多重保护的Excel文件,内含重要数据库,但无法直接访问,有什么技术方法可以帮助我安全且合法地打开这些受保护的数据吗?
针对深度加密或多层保护的Excel数据库,可以尝试以下技术手段:
- 使用专业密码恢复工具,如PassFab for Excel,通过字典攻击、暴力破解等方式恢复密码。
- 利用VBA脚本检测并解除部分保护属性,如取消工作表保护。
- 若为企业内部文件,可联系管理员获取权限,避免非法操作风险。
根据相关测试数据,专业密码恢复工具在复杂密码环境下成功率约为70%,但需确保操作合法合规。
如何利用结构化查询语言(SQL)与Excel结合,提升打开及管理隐含数据库效率?
我听说可以通过SQL语句直接查询Excel中的数据,这对处理大量隐含数据库很有帮助。我想了解具体怎么操作,这种方法对提高访问速度和管理效率效果怎样?
SQL与Excel结合主要通过以下几种方式实现:
- 使用Microsoft Query或Power Query,通过ODBC连接,将Excel作为外部数据源,用SQL语句直接查询指定范围的数据。
- 利用VBA集成ADO对象模型执行SQL查询,实现动态筛选与复杂计算。
- Power BI等BI工具导入Excel后使用SQL语法增强报表制作能力。
案例数据显示,通过Power Query进行SQL查询,可将大规模隐含数据处理时间缩短40%以上,大幅提升管理效率。
文章版权归"
转载请注明出处:https://www.jiandaoyun.com/nblog/86529/
温馨提示:文章由AI大模型生成,如有侵权,联系 mumuerchuan@gmail.com
删除。